Location: Stevens Point, WI | For the 24th consecutive year the Masters Walleye Circuit event in Spring Valley, IL host the unofficial kick-off of the 2010 professional walleye tournament season fielding 128 boats.
The Illinois River is not necessarily known for it's walleye fishing but rather it's stellar Sauger fishing and is one of the most popular Midwest fishing destinations.
Tonight at 7pm, the Illinois River was at observed value of 17.17 feet, down more than two feet from last week with a consistently reducing flow.
This weekend's weather looks to remain stable throughout the event. The forecast is predicted as is:
Saturday:
Overcast. High 54F. Winds SE at 10 to 15 mph.
Sunday:
Morning showers. Highs in the upper 50s and lows in the low 30s.
